WebIn this case, it looks like the hairy hermit molted and moved out of his hairy shell into a fur-free one. The hydroids on his body will now most likely colonize the big new shell. Tidepool Tim says, "This crab's "hair" is really a hydroid colonial organism called "snail fur" ( Hydractinia echinata ). WebDescription. Also known as Aquatic Hermit Crab, Hermit Crab, Left-handed Hermit Crab, Yellow Hairy Hermit Crab, Hairy Yellow Hermit Crab. Found both day and night, across rubble and sandy areas, of coral and rocky reefs. They feed on algae and fish. Length - 12cm. Depth - 0-150m. WebPagurus sinuatus is a large species of hermit crab, and normally inhabits rounded gastropod shells. It is distinguished from other hermit crab species in Australia by its solid, hairy chelipeds (claw-bearing appendages), although there may be further undescribed species within its range. [2]

WebAlso known as Blade-eyed Hermit Crab, Hermit Crab, Red Hairy Hermit Crab, Very Hairy Hermit Crab, Yellow-eyed Hermit Crab. Found both day and night, over rock and rubble areas, of coral and rocky reefs. They commonly inhabit broad-mouthed cone shells. They feed on clams. Length - 10cm Depth - 0-120m Widespread Indo-Pacific
